Yes, it has worked out very nicely. Here are more front-end shots incase you want to make minor adjustments in the design.






My next step is to add a macroline fitting to the ASA fill adapter and a new hose. That was I can switch from the macroline fitting on the small tank on the front to the ASA on the bottom by simply switching hoses.




On a side note: I remember reading about if you added 4" barrel extension to the Havoc, the nerf would go further. I also saw a YouTub where a guy commented that never uses the breach in his JCS to load in the nerf. He simply puts it in backwards and still gets a good distance.

So, I took my Havoc (I do not have a crono) and fired it at a target 70 feet away. If I put in the nerf tail first, it hit about 4-6 inches below where I aimed. If I put in nose first, then it almost hit the spot I was aiming for. I did this a few times and the tests held up. If you look at picture, you see that putting it in nose first gives you an extra 3.5 - 4.0 inches, which clearly helps. Just wanted to share it with you guys.
